Comprehensive Multi Gym Solutions vs Single-Function Gear: A Real Gym Feel at Home Comparison

HONG KONG, HONG KONG, CHINA, September 17, 2026 /EINPresswire.com/ -- Building a home gym usually starts with one piece of equipment. A pair of adjustable dumbbells covers the basics. Then you add a bench. Then a pull-up bar. Then resistance bands, a cable attachment, maybe a barbell and plates. Before long, the corner you planned for a compact workout area has filled with separate pieces that each serve a single function, and the total cost has quietly passed the price of a single integrated system. This is the trade-off at the heart of every home gym decision: a collection of specialized gear that covers individual exercises, or a comprehensive multi gym system that consolidates multiple training functions into one machine.
Both approaches can deliver effective workouts, but they differ significantly in how they fit into daily life. Single-function gear offers the flexibility to buy exactly what you need. A comprehensive multi gym replaces the need for separate purchases with a unified platform designed to replicate the real gym feel across a wide range of exercises. Whether you are equipping a dedicated workout room or fitting fitness into a shared living space, the following four factors determine which approach better suits your training style and living situation:
Exercise range and muscle group coverage — how many different movements can you perform without changing equipment, and does the setup support progressive overload across all major muscle groups?
Floor space and storage flexibility — how much room each piece occupies when in use and when stored, and whether the setup adapts to a multi-purpose room rather than requiring a dedicated gym area.
Resistance quality and training feedback — how the resistance feels during each rep, whether it matches the load profile of gym-grade equipment, and what data the system provides to track your progress.
Long-term cost and upgrade path — what you pay upfront and over time, and whether the system can grow with your fitness level or requires replacing individual pieces as you get stronger.

Exercise Range Without Accumulating Gear
A comprehensive multi gym system is designed to support a full training program through a single setup. Innodigym’s OMNI X1 PRO, for example, supports over 500 exercises through its accessory set—handles, a long bar, ankle straps, a tricep rope, and an optional adjustable bench—while adding four training modes that change how the resistance behaves. The Standard Mode provides continuous resistance for foundational strength work. The Eccentric Mode increases load during the lowering phase, targeting the portion of each rep most strongly linked to muscle growth. The Spring Mode mimics elastic band resistance for explosive movements. The Isokinetic Mode maintains constant speed through each rep, supporting rehabilitation and core stability work. Achieving the same exercise variety with single-function gear would require a separate cable machine, a set of elastic bands of varying thickness, and a barbell with weight plates—each occupying its own floor space.

Space Efficiency in Shared Living Areas
Floor space is the most practical constraint in home fitness. A standard adjustable bench with a set of dumbbells takes up roughly 1.5 square meters. Adding a cable tower, a squat stand, and a pull-up station pushes that footprint well beyond 3 square meters. A comprehensive multi gym compresses that footprint into a fraction of the space. The Innodigym P1 Plus occupies just 0.38 square meters with a sleek 2.3-inch profile, designed to be stored away effortlessly when not in use. The P1 Lite reduces that to 0.26 square meters at 14 kilograms, making it portable enough to move between rooms. The OMNI X1 PRO, designed as a standalone unit with built-in wheels, folds to 0.12 square meters and rolls into storage between workouts. Single-function gear, by contrast, stays where it is placed and claims that floor area permanently.

Resistance Quality and Real Gym Feel
The feel of resistance during a lift matters for both training effectiveness and motivation. Traditional weight stacks provide smooth, consistent resistance through each rep, but they require bulky frames and pulleys. Digital resistance systems use servo motors to generate load electronically, and the quality of that resistance depends on how precisely the motor responds to the user’s movement. Innodigym’s P1 Max delivers up to 330 pounds of digital resistance through a PMSM servo motor that automatically lowers resistance when muscle failure is reached, helping you complete your full training set. The OMNI X1 PRO reaches 264 pounds with a high-torque servo motor and has been validated through a surface EMG muscle activation study comparing its output to traditional gym equipment. Independent testing demonstrates that the system activates target muscle groups at levels comparable to or exceeding conventional weight machines, addressing the question of whether digital resistance can deliver a real gym feel. Long-Term Cost and Scaling With Your Strength
Single-function gear carries a lower price per piece but adds up quickly as a system. A basic adjustable bench, a set of adjustable dumbbells, and a power rack with a barbell and plates each represent a separate purchase — and together, the total investment approaches a multi-functional home gym, while occupying far more floor space.
A comprehensive multi gym replaces that collection with a single piece of equipment. The Innodigym P1 Lite offers an entry-level option for those starting their strength training journey. The P1 Max covers the resistance range and training variety that intermediate and advanced users typically require. The OMNI X1 PRO provides 264 pounds of digital resistance, integrated pull-up assistance, a 21.5-inch touchscreen display, and 300–500 guided training exercises (launch soon). Through the companion app, P1 series users receive access to over 100 exercise demonstrations and 20+ training templates—all without mandatory subscription fees.
The practical difference between a comprehensive multi gym and a collection of single-function equipment becomes clear during a typical training week. With separate gear, each exercise change requires moving between stations, adjusting or swapping attachments, and resetting your position. A set of five exercises targeting different muscle groups might involve three or four equipment changes. With a multi gym system like Innodigym’s OMNI X1 PRO or P1 series, you adjust resistance from the app or the handle controls and move through the same five exercises without leaving the training zone. The time saved per session adds up across a month of regular training, and the uninterrupted flow keeps your heart rate elevated through the full workout—a benefit that single-function gear inherently cannot match.
